黑狐家游戏

文件存储系统选型,基于分布式文件存储系统的设计方案研究与应用

欧气 1 0

本文目录导读:

  1. 分布式文件存储系统选型
  2. 分布式文件存储系统设计方案

随着信息技术的飞速发展,数据量呈爆炸式增长,传统的文件存储方式已无法满足现代企业对数据存储的需求,分布式文件存储系统作为一种新兴的存储技术,具有高可靠性、高性能、高扩展性等特点,逐渐成为企业数据存储的首选方案,本文针对分布式文件存储系统进行选型,并详细阐述其设计方案,以期为我国企业数据存储提供参考。

分布式文件存储系统选型

1、Hadoop HDFS

Hadoop HDFS(Hadoop Distributed File System)是一种分布式文件存储系统,具有高可靠性、高吞吐量、高扩展性等特点,HDFS主要应用于大数据场景,适用于大规模数据存储和处理,本文以Hadoop HDFS为例,进行分布式文件存储系统设计方案研究。

文件存储系统选型,基于分布式文件存储系统的设计方案研究与应用

图片来源于网络,如有侵权联系删除

2、Ceph

Ceph是一种开源的分布式存储系统,具有高性能、高可靠性、高可扩展性等特点,Ceph适用于多种场景,如对象存储、块存储和文件存储,本文以Ceph为例,对分布式文件存储系统进行选型。

3、GlusterFS

GlusterFS是一种开源的分布式文件系统,具有高性能、高可靠性、高可扩展性等特点,GlusterFS适用于分布式存储场景,支持多种协议,如NFS、SMB、FUSE等,本文以GlusterFS为例,对分布式文件存储系统进行选型。

分布式文件存储系统设计方案

1、系统架构

(1)Hadoop HDFS架构

Hadoop HDFS采用主从式架构,包括NameNode和DataNode,NameNode负责管理文件系统的命名空间和客户端对文件的访问,而DataNode负责存储实际的数据块,NameNode和DataNode之间通过RPC(远程过程调用)进行通信。

(2)Ceph架构

Ceph采用分层架构,包括存储集群、监控集群和元数据服务集群,存储集群负责存储数据,监控集群负责监控集群状态,元数据服务集群负责管理元数据。

文件存储系统选型,基于分布式文件存储系统的设计方案研究与应用

图片来源于网络,如有侵权联系删除

(3)GlusterFS架构

GlusterFS采用分布式文件系统架构,包括多个节点,每个节点负责存储一部分数据,节点之间通过网络连接,形成一个分布式文件系统。

2、存储策略

(1)数据副本

Hadoop HDFS、Ceph和GlusterFS都支持数据副本功能,通过在多个节点上存储数据副本,提高数据可靠性。

(2)数据压缩

Hadoop HDFS和Ceph支持数据压缩功能,可以减少存储空间占用,提高存储效率。

(3)数据去重

Hadoop HDFS和Ceph支持数据去重功能,可以减少存储空间占用,提高存储效率。

文件存储系统选型,基于分布式文件存储系统的设计方案研究与应用

图片来源于网络,如有侵权联系删除

3、高可用性设计

(1)NameNode选举

Hadoop HDFS采用主从式架构,当主NameNode故障时,可以从备NameNode中选举出新的主NameNode,保证系统的高可用性。

(2)集群监控

Ceph和GlusterFS都支持集群监控功能,可以实时监控集群状态,及时发现并解决故障。

(3)数据备份

定期对数据进行备份,以保证在数据丢失的情况下,可以快速恢复。

本文针对分布式文件存储系统进行选型,并详细阐述了Hadoop HDFS、Ceph和GlusterFS三种方案的设计方案,通过对比分析,为企业提供了分布式文件存储系统的选型参考,在实际应用中,企业应根据自身业务需求,选择合适的分布式文件存储系统,以提高数据存储的可靠性和性能。

标签: #文件存储管理系统设计方案怎么写

黑狐家游戏
  • 评论列表

留言评论